B. In Case of Power on
NOTE:
Do not start the unit without filter, be sure the filter and the unit interior are clean.
Perform testing and balancing measurements for air side and water side.
Verify air flow for supply, return and fresh from balance report.
Chilled water GPM from balance report.
Hot water GPM from balance report.
Verify the air temperature on/off coil according to the approved material.
The FCU control sequence shall be in accordance with BMS system arrangement for each
FCU type.
All system T&C performance results shall be recorded on the approved test sheets.
